Let's run some numbers, shall we? This is a legitimate tree structure - each particle has exactly one parent (except for the single seed node which is the root). How many children do the nodes have? Mostly 0, 1, or 2. Linear and log scale histograms attached.pic.twitter.com/L7ATK3BQch
So, for any node, you can follow its ancestry all the way back to the root. How deep into the tree are the nodes? Here's a histogram for that. The deepest leaf node is at level 12,793.pic.twitter.com/sy8uyfk4cL
Each node is a distance of exactly 1 unit from its parent. The final bounding volume is: -6556.9824, -6069.568, -6646.6934 5947.792, 6295.334, 6758.1587
Here's a much easier visualization, kinda like an "X-ray". Just alpha composite all the particles in a 2D plane.pic.twitter.com/1sGw9faVvh
